How an Ace Differs from Other Service Outcomes
Understanding what an ace is requires distinguishing it from other possible results of a first or second serve. The most common point of confusion is with a service winner. A service winner occurs when the returner attempts a return but fails to keep the ball in play—for example, hitting it into the net or out of bounds. The key difference is contact: on an ace, there is no contact; on a service winner, there is contact, but the return is ineffective. A second common outcome is a double fault, where both the first and second serves fail (net or out), resulting in the loss of the point. An ace is the polar opposite—the most successful possible serve. A let is a serve that touches the net cord but still lands in the service box; it is not counted as a serve and is replayed, so it cannot be an ace. Finally, a regular serve that is returned simply starts a rally. The ace is the only service outcome that ends the point immediately without the opponent's racket touching the ball, making it a unique and powerful statistical category in tennis.

The Science Behind Hitting an Ace: Technique and Strategy
Hitting an ace is not merely about brute force; it's a complex biomechanical sequence coupled with tactical intelligence. From a technical standpoint, several key elements must align:
- The Grip: Most power servers use a continental grip (like shaking hands with the racket). This grip allows for a natural pronation (rotating the forearm) of the wrist upon impact, generating extra racket head speed and enabling both flat, fast serves and kick or slice serves with the same grip.
- The Stance and Toss: The server's feet should be in a platform or pinpoint stance, providing a stable base. The toss is arguably the most critical element. For a flat, fast ace down the "T" (the center service line), the toss is slightly in front and to the right (for right-handers). For a wide ace, the toss is more out to the side. A consistent, high toss at the optimal contact point allows the server to swing up and through the ball with maximum efficiency.
- The Swing Path and Contact: The swing should be a full, fluid motion, with the racket dropping behind the back, coming up to meet the ball at the highest possible point. Contact should be out in front of the body, with a fully extended arm and a snap of the wrist. The goal is to strike the ball with a "clean" contact—hitting the sweet spot of the racket—to maximize pace and minimize vibration.
- Body Mechanics: Power originates from the ground up. The sequence involves a leg drive (pushing off the ground), hip rotation, trunk rotation, and finally the arm and wrist. This kinetic chain, when timed perfectly, transfers maximal energy to the ball.
Strategically, an ace is rarely just "hit as hard as possible." It's about target selection and disguise. The best servers make their motion identical for all types of serves—flat, slice, kick—until the last moment. They study the returner's position. Is the returner standing too far back to handle a hard, flat serve? Hit a flat ace up the "T." Is the returner cheating in to take the ball early? Hit a wide, slicing ace that curves away. Is the returner known for a weak backhand return? Aim a kick serve to their backhand that bounces high and wide. An ace is often the culmination of a pattern or a response to a tactical vulnerability.

How to Practice and Increase Your Ace Count
For amateur players, increasing ace production is about focused practice, not just trying to swing harder. Here are actionable tips:
- Master Your Toss: Spend 10 minutes of every practice session just on the toss. Toss the ball to the exact spot where you want to contact it for different serves (flat to the "T," wide slice, kick to the backhand). A consistent, accurate toss is 80% of a good serve.
- Develop a "Target Practice" Drill: Place cones or targets in the deep corners of the service boxes. Start by serving slowly and deliberately, aiming to hit the targets. Focus on clean contact and proper technique over power. Gradually increase speed only when you can consistently hit your targets.
- Practice Different Serves: Don't just practice a flat first serve. Spend equal time on a reliable slice serve (for wide angles) and a kick/topspin serve (for high bounces and safety). A varied serve makes you unpredictable and increases ace opportunities as returners struggle to anticipate.
- Use the "Shadow Serve" Technique: Without a ball, go through your full serving motion slowly, focusing on the kinetic chain—leg drive, hip rotation, full extension, and wrist snap. This builds muscle memory.
- Analyze Your Opponent: Before serving, quickly assess the returner's position. Are they standing too far back? Attack the "T." Are they hugging the baseline? Try a short, sliced ace. Are they known for a weak forehand? Aim there. An ace is often a tactical decision, not just a powerful one.
- Strengthen Your Core and Legs: Power comes from the ground up. Incorporate rotational core exercises (medicine ball throws) and plyometric leg training (box jumps) into your fitness routine to add effortless power to your serve.
